SILESIA

BITTER FEELING AGAINST ENG-

LAND AND ITALY

BY CABL3—PRESS ASSOCIATION—COPYBI3HT

Received May 6, 1.45 p.m. WARSAW, May 5. Bitter feeling exists against England and Italy in connection with Silesia. The Ivurier Poranny says: "Mr. Lloyd George's policy is the continual trampling on nations. The old boy of the western world behaves towards the treaties he planned like a cynical Prus_ sian junker.''
